Not all nicknames are created equal. Some are funny, some are fierce, and others are downright legendary. Here are the main types of nicknames you’ll encounter when naming badasses:
These are for the badasses who live by their actions. Think "Rambo," "The Terminator," or "The Hulk." These names reflect the person’s abilities or what they’re known for doing. If someone’s a fighter, a builder, or a destroyer, this is the way to go.

Some nicknames focus on a person’s traits or characteristics. For example, "The Iceman" for someone who stays calm under pressure, or "The Beast" for someone who’s relentless. These names highlight the essence of who the person is, making them instantly recognizable.
Badasses love a good mythological or historical reference. Names like "Thor," "Odin," or "King Arthur" evoke a sense of power and legend. These nicknames are perfect for those who want to channel something epic and timeless.
Not all badasses take themselves too seriously. Some of the best nicknames are playful or sarcastic. Think "Captain Hindsight" or "The Human Wrecking Ball." These names add a layer of humor while still acknowledging the person’s badassery.

Let’s take a trip down memory lane and look at some of the most iconic nicknames in history and pop culture. These names have stood the test of time, proving just how powerful a good nickname can be.
History is full of legendary figures with unforgettable nicknames. Take "Genghis Khan," for example. His name alone conjures images of conquest and power. Or how about "Blackbeard," the pirate whose very name struck fear into the hearts of sailors? These nicknames weren’t just cool—they were warnings.
Pop culture has given us some of the best nicknames around. From "Han Solo" to "Boba Fett," these names have become synonymous with badassery. Even characters from cartoons and comics have killer nicknames, like "Batman" and "Wolverine." These names help define the characters and make them unforgettable.
Today’s badasses have some pretty epic nicknames too. "The Rock" Dwayne Johnson, "The Notorious B.I.G.," and "The Undertaker" are just a few examples. These names reflect the personalities and achievements of the people behind them, making them larger than life.
